Monét has written songs for a number of artists including Nas, Ariana Grande, Fifth Harmony, T.I., GOOD Music, Lupe Fiasco, Chrisette Michele, Coco Jones, Chris Brown, and Dirty Money. Most notably in 2019, Monét received two Grammy Award nominations for Album of the Year for her work on Grande's "thank u, next" and Record of the Year for "7 Rings".

In Victoria Monet's song "Intro," the lyrics depict the journey from the beginning stages of a relationship to its eventual end. The opening line, "It felt like birth," suggests that the relationship was new and full of promise, similar to the excitement and anticipation associated with childbirth. The subsequent lines, "We had a careful, meticulous, hopeful love," emphasize the tender and cautious nature of their connection, characterized by an abundance of care and hope.
However, as the lyrics progress, it becomes evident that the relationship took a turn for the worse. The mention of "hard labor ignited by heartbreak" indicates that the couple faced challenges and difficulties that ultimately led to their separation. The line "In the cold, I felt naked and exposed" conveys the vulnerability and emotional turmoil experienced during the breakup, leaving the singer feeling alone and confused.
Despite the pain and discomfort described, the lyrics also express a sense of growth and self-discovery. The line "And when I grew, when I found myself, I learned I existed still" suggests that despite the end of the relationship, the singer was able to find strength and an understanding of their own worth. The final line, "I realize that after all, there is life after love," reinforces the idea that even though love may have ended, there is still hope for a fulfilling life beyond it.
Overall, "Intro" explores the complex emotions and transformative experiences that can arise from the journey of love and its eventual loss.
